[AI summary unavailable — showing source text] Grid Reliability and Infrastructure Defense Act or the GRID Act - Amends the Federal Power Act to authorize the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(FERC), with or without notice, hearing, or report, to issue orders for emergency measures to protect the reliability of either the bulk-power system or the defense critical electric infrastructure whenever the President issues a written directive or determination identifying an imminent grid security threat. Requires either the President or the Secretary of Energy (DOE) to notify specified congressional committees promptly whenever the President issues such a directive. Instructs FERC, to the extent practicable in light of the nature of the grid security threat and the urgency for emergency measures, to consult with certain governmental authorities, including in Canada and Mexico, regarding implementation of such emergency measures. Prescribes: (1) implementation procedures; and (2) related cost recovery measures affecting owners, operators, or users of either the bulk-power system or the defense critical electric infrastructure.
